Dasuki’s Family Appreciates Tambuwal’s Effort for A Befitting Burial of Their Father

By Farouk Mohammed

Members of the family of the late Sultan of Sokoto, Alh Ibrahim Dasuki, have expressed appreciation to Sokoto State Gov­ernment for ensuring their father got a befitting burial.

They particularly commended Governor Aminu Waziri Tambuwal for his solidarity with the family and guidance in their hour of need.

The family members made the commendation when for­mer Minister of Finance, Alh Abubakar Alhaji, who is the Sardauna of Sokoto, led their delegation to the Government House, Sokoto.

Alhaji said that Tambu­wal exhibited statesmanship which they will cherish for­ever.

He described the late Dasu­ki as a distinguished Nigerian who was committed to service and the unity of the nation.

In his remarks, Tambuwal urged the family members to unite and continue with the good works started by the late 18th Sultan of Sokoto.

“Sultan Dasuki cared about the unity of Nigeria and the Muslim ummah. You have a huge task ahead of you, but with steadfastness and unity of purpose, you will achieve your aims,” the governor add­ed.

While urging them to unite at all times, Tambuwal said the state government will con­tinue to cherish the deceased’s contributions to the develop­ment of the state.
